Wetsuits are a wonderful invention and a vital piece of equipment for surfers, divers, and anyone else who wants to stay warm in cold water.  Since its invention in the 1950s, wetsuit design has greatly evolved. Wetsuits are essentially a second skin that traps a warm layer of water close to your body.  Orca wetsuits   have put together this guide to help you choose the ideal wetsuit-like   as there are so many different sizes, designs, and technologies out there.  How to Choose the Right Wetsuit Size Getting a proper fit is important to get comfortable in your wetsuit. A too-tight wetsuit will limit your ability to move freely and restrict your paddling force. If it is a too-loose fit, you'll have to deal with pockets of water sloshing about in all the wrong places and cold water flowing through the suit. Using a triathlon wetsuit is extremely important in races, and you will never know how to perform without it. It is like a second skin that enables you speed and security in the water. But any racer will tell you a few mistakes they made with their wetsuit, things that were relatively simple and maybe a bit awkward. You can learn from their experience so you don’t repeat them on race day. Here are three wetsuit mistakes that triathlon rookies often make.  Not Trying Your Wetsuit Before The Race Day The big mistake you can ever make is not trying your swimming wetsuit before the race day. It is very important to use the wetsuit, if even only once, before race day. As they say, practice makes perfect, and the old mantra of “nothing new on race day” is correct. Doing so will make sure that it fits you perfectly, and know what it should feel like and should not feel like.
